Job description

Greenwich Public Schools seeks a full‑time science teacher for Central Middle School.
Greenwich Public Schools' science curriculum is fully aligned with the Next-Generation Science Standards (NGSS). The ideal candidate will understand the growth and development of the middle school child, and be able to plan and deliver lessons accordingly, helping students learn subject matter and skills that will broaden their learning experiences. The ideal candidate will have knowledge of NGSS and have experience working with middle school-aged students.

Responsibilities
  • Prepares lesson plans that achieve clear objectives, use appropriate techniques, and serve the needs of all learners in the classroom
  • Demonstrated strong content knowledge
  • Maintains accurate and complete records
  • Assesses student learning on a continual basis and identifies areas of intervention if needed
  • Communicates student progress with parents through the use of interim reports, report cards, and/or conferences
  • Designs instruction to meet the needs of all learners
  • Designs and implements assessments that measure progress and uses assessments to refine curriculum and instructional practices
  • Maintains a positive learning environment that encourages open communication between the teacher and learner
  • Establishes and maintains professional relationships
  • Participates in professional learning
Knowledge/Skills
  • Experience working with adolescent children
  • Experience with team teaching in a multicultural environment
  • Ability to communicate ideas and directives clearly and effectively, both orally and in writing
  • Effective, active listening skills
  • Ability to work effectively with others
  • Organizational and problem‑solving skills
  • A sense of humor
Qualifications Profile
  • CT State Certification, or certifiability, in: General Science, Grades 4-8 (#234), General Science, Grades 7-12 (#034), or related certificate required.
